Bring out the niacin.
That's the simplest message from a small but long-awaited study comparing Abbott Laboratories' niacin-based drug Niaspan against Merck Inc.'s cholesterol-lowering medicine Zetia.
In the 208-patient trial that was far from definitive, Niaspan proved more effective than the Merck drug in reducing the accumulation of plaque in the neck arteries, a marker for heightened risk of heart attack and stroke.
